授权公布号:CN112306853B
一种模糊测试方法、装置、设备及介质
有效
申请
2019-08-01
申请公布
2021-02-02
授权
2023-12-12
预估到期
2039-08-01
| 申请号 | CN201910707526.6 |
| 申请日 | 2019-08-01 |
| 申请公布号 | CN112306853A |
| 申请公布日 | 2021-02-02 |
| 授权公布号 | CN112306853B |
| 授权公告日 | 2023-12-12 |
| 分类号 | G06F11/36 |
| 分类 | 计算;推算;计数; |
| 申请人名称 | 深圳市腾讯计算机系统有限公司 |
| 申请人地址 | 广东省深圳市南山区高新区高新南一路飞亚达大厦5-10楼 |
专利法律状态
2023-12-12
授权
状态信息
授权
2021-02-02
公布
状态信息
公布
摘要
本发明公开了一种模糊测试方法、装置、设备及介质,所述方法包括获取测试种子,生成测试随机参量序列;获取测试对象集;提取每个测试对象指向的测试资源,以构成测试对象集对应的测试资源集;基于所述测试随机参量序列和所述测试资源集生成变量池,所述变量池中存储有用于构建所述测试对象集中各个测试对象的测试用例所需的全部变量;基于所述测试随机参量序列和所述测试资源集生成测试语句,以构成所述测试资源集对应的测试语句集;基于所述变量池和所述测试语句集生成测试资源脚本,并将测试资源脚本中的各条语句进行乱序输出以得到记录有测试用例的模糊测试脚本;根据所述模糊测试脚本进行测试以得到测试结果。本发明能够大幅提升测试效率。


